I only use the easy supply setting because with it the amount of time i need to spend thinking about supply is minimal, as long as you cover the very basics: you need some truck stations (as you start fielding tanks and more armies, youll eventually need rails as well) and youre good quite a bit away from your nearest city, about 5-10 hexes from the road.
So expanding into wilderness requires you to do some roadbuilding, and if youre expanding into Major AIs you usually just need to connect your road system to theirs and follow their own road all the way back to their city/capital.

In a Steam guide, zgrssd says that it doubles the capacity and range of logistics assets. I just completed a game campaign with it on, and it did seem to take longer for issues to rise, but they did eventually, so the double cap and range sounds correct.
